Non Stakeholder Shares Child Trust Fund

 

Unlike the Stakeholder Child Trust Fund account, a Non Stakeholder Shares Child Trust Fund account is not subject to a strict government ruleset. Subsequently there are more investment opportunities available to you.

 

Once again however the onus will be on you to select the most appropriate fund to suit your own personal or family circumstances. Whether you're a believer in past performance (which is of course not a guide to future performance) or use investment reputation to help you decide, this time you will need to pay particular attention to the initial set-up fees and ongoing annual management charges.

 

As there is no cap on fees, providers are in charge of setting their own annual management charges. In order to remain competitive, annual management charges are however inline with those of the Stakeholder Child Trust Fund account and are typically 1.5%. Initial setup charges are commonplace and do vary quite considerably. Fees of 5%+ are not unusual.

 

With 'Lifestyling' no longer a requirement you will be responsible for the 'safe landing' of your child's Non Stakeholder Shares Child Trust Fund account in the few years preceeding your child's eighteenth birthday. A feature of the Stakeholder Child Trust Fund account, 'lifestyling' aims to protect the value of the accumulated fund by moving it into a mix of cash deposits and government securities (gilts).

 

Capped at £1200 per annum, the maxmimum collective contributions by you, your family and friends remains unchanged. Providers are however free to set their own minimum amount and are no longer obliged to accept £10 as a minimum payment. Furthermore, Direct Debit, Direct Credit, Cheque and Standing Order payment methods may, or may not be permitted.
